A cat flap on a door lets your pet to go in and out of the home without having to open it. These doors are available in varying sizes to accommodate cats and dogs and come with features that help to stop draughts and unwanted animals.

Easy to install

Cat flaps can be placed everywhere They can be installed on your garage door or laundry room to give your pets access to the cat food and litter box and even on your bedroom door to let them come in without waking you up. The key is to select the right flap and properly install it. There is a wealth of useful advice online and a great DIY guide can help you avoid costly mistakes.

First, you should measure the height and width of your pet. You'll need a cat flap that's large enough that your pet can fit through, but not so large that it attracts intrusions from animals and cats. Think about the location of the cat flap and if you wish to shut the door at night or restrict access to specific times of the day. A lot of modern flaps offer additional features to make the experience of using the door easier for both pet and owner. The option of selective entry can be used to open the flap using magnets or the microchip that is attached to the collar of your pet. These options will ensure that only your pet can open the flap and that stray pets cannot access your home.

Easy to train

Training your cat to use a door with a cat flap can be a great way to let them enjoy the outdoors without putting your pet at risk. It can also reduce the amount of time you spend closing and opening the door for them. It's important to remember that each cat is unique and requires different kinds of training. Some cats will be able to use the cat flap right away, while others may need some assistance.

Introduce your cat to the flap first before installing it. This will help them become familiar with the size and design of the flap and they'll be less likely to hesitate to use it once it's installed. You can also open the flap for the first few weeks to make it easier for your cat to see out and in.

It is also possible to lubricate the hinges and flap connections to make it easier for your cat to get through. This will make it easier for them to push through and make the door more quiet which is important especially if you live in an area with many vehicles. If your cat is still hesitant, you might think about replacing the door with one with a smaller flap that's easier to push through.

If your cat is unsure about entering the door, try encouraging them by offering treats and praise. Easy to maintain

A door with a cat flap lets your pet come and go without having to open the door for them. This is important for cats who want to feel secure about their actions, especially when you're away from your home. This can also stop stray cats or other cats from entering your home.

There are a myriad of types of pet door choices available from simple single flaps to microchip cat flaps. This means you don't have to use heavy magnets or other accessories that could cause discomfort or harm to your cat.

Traditional single flap pet doors feature a rigid flap connected to the inside of the frame assembly. The bottom of the door may be weighted or spring-assisted to provide better weather protection. They also can close when the pet goes out. Some models of door for dogs and cats have a clear polycarbonate flap mounted to the outside of the frame assembly which provides better visibility and a stronger weatherproof seal.

The automatic or electronic pet door is a different kind of. They have a motor that raises a panel to allow your pet in or out. This is an excellent choice for people who work long hours or have other commitments that make it difficult for them to be at home to take care of their pets.
